Schools Are Back In Session This Week

School bells ring again this week as the 2006-2007 school year begins.

Giles County students were the first to return to classes with a half-day on Tuesday, August 1 and the first full day on Wednesday, August 2. Students in Lincoln County will attend classes for half day on Thursday, August 3. They will be out on Friday and return for a full day of classes on Monday, August 7. Madison County students will begin the year with a full day on Thursday, August 3. Limestone County students will be the last to begin the 2006-2007 school year on Friday, August 4 with a full day of classes.

Sales tax holidays have been set aside for those buying school supplies, clothing, computers and books for students on August 4, 5 and 6 in both Alabama and Tennessee. Several items have been exempted from sales tax on these days. Check each state for the specific details.

As the students return to school, drivers are reminded to drive carefully and slow down in school zones. Also be aware of children getting on and off of school buses and always stop for school buses.
